Broiled Lamb Chops with Herb Crust

These herb-crusted lamb chops cook quickly under the broiler, developing a beautiful golden crust while staying perfectly pink inside. An elegant yet simple dish that's perfect when you want restaurant-quality results in minutes.

Instructions

  1. Prep Oven: Preheat broiler with rack 4 inches from heat source.
  2. Season Chops: Pat lamb dry, season with salt and pepper.
  3. Make Crust: Mix breadcrumbs, herbs, garlic, and olive oil.
  4. Apply Coating: Brush chops with mustard, press herb mixture onto fat side.
  5. Broil: Place on broiler pan, broil 4-5 minutes per side for medium-rare (130°F internal).
  6. Rest: Let rest 5 minutes before serving.

Pro Tips from the Kitchen

  • 💡 Choose uniform thickness chops for even cooking
  • 💡 Watch carefully - broiler cooks fast and can burn quickly
  • 💡 Mustard helps herb crust adhere to meat
  • 💡 Internal temperature rises 5°F during resting

About the Cut

Rib chops from the rack are most tender and flavorful. The fat cap helps keep meat moist during high-heat broiling and creates beautiful presentation.

Recipe Variations

  • Mediterranean: Add oregano and lemon zest to crust
  • Spicy: Include red pepper flakes in herb mixture
  • Nut Crust: Replace some breadcrumbs with chopped almonds

Serving Suggestions

Serve with roasted potatoes, grilled asparagus, and Cabernet Sauvignon. Perfect with mint chimichurri or rosemary jus.
